本文对位于南京的多种类型的光伏一体化实验平台数据进行了研究分析,实验平台包含固定支架、动态追光型、光伏幕墙、光伏瓦、光伏栏杆等8类光伏一体化系统.研究针对总体发电性能、峰值效率、季节表现、辐照影响等方面进行数据对比,并针对单轴、双轴两类动态追光型光伏系统开展了专项分析.
Experimental Study on Power Generation Performance of Various Building Integrated Photovoltaics Systems
In this paper,the data of various photovoltaic integrated experimental platforms located in Nanjing were studied and analyzed,involving 8 types of building integrated photovoltaics systems such as fixed brackets,the dynamic light tracking type,photovoltaic curtain walls,photovoltaic tiles,and photovoltaic railings.Data concerning overall power generation performance,peak efficiency,seasonal performance and irradiation effect were compared,and a special analysis was carried out for the two kinds of dynamic light tracking photovoltaic systems with a single axis and double axes.
